> All else being equal, which lossless format is better for Slimdevices
> products overall between ALAC and WMA Lossless?  I'm concerned with SC,
> transcoding on the fly, requirements of the server (sw such as
> Quicktime), etc.  No need to bring up other formats such as FLAC, etc.,
> or advantages of iTunes vs. Media Player.  I'm kind of stuck with one of
> these 2 file format options for the scenario I'm faced with.

They're both equal for use with SC!  Both need transcoding for use on
SqueezeBoxen, but how much load the WMA vs ALAC transcoding puts on
your processor I don't know.

I transcode ALAC to wav, which just runs a process called ALAC and
takes, basically, neglible system resources.  Of course, if you're
running on a low powered machine you may want to try both and see which
uses the least resources?  But TBH I doubt you'd notice at all on most
machines.

I used WMA a long time ago, and I found tagging it to be harder work
than ALAC - but that was years ago, and before I found mp3tag!
